OBD non communication

Went for Wisconsin emissions today with my 2005 Chevrolet Avalanche. The inspection sights main OBD computer gave a Non-Communication code. Tried 3 different lanes at the sight, and still no communication with my Chevrolet Avalanche. Went home and plugged in my Actron OBDII tester. Worked great, PASS, No codes found! Went to Autozone and them put thier scanner on, Passed, No codes found. Went back to testing sight, they were having problems with thier mainframe computer. They reset thier system, and still no communication with my Chevrolet Avalanche. The manager said it was due to me having an "aftermarket electronic item" installed, an electric trailer brake for my travel trailer. I think not. My truck runs great, no codes, no misfires, no blue smoke. What a joke. Anyone have any ideas?
